motor - Automatic Rotating Platform



I would like to build a very simple, circular wooden platform that rotates automatically - no stopping. The torque is not very important, as it doesn't need to support much weight. As far as rpm, not too fast, but not incredibly slow - about the pace of a fast escalator? That's the only comparison I can make. It's for an art project. I know this is probably an easy one for most people, but I am starting from square one. Thanks for any help.



Answer



Why not just buy a record turntable? Stick a 3 foot platform on it. It's kind of fast, and doesn't support much weight.


Or get a small motor off eBay, and make your own.


Turntable


You just need some bearings to hold the turntable, and a belt to connect the small wheel on the motor to the big wheel on the turntable.
